I had is same problem after replacing my body bushings and adding a 1” body lift, my problem was just the transfer case shifter linkage was out of adjustment after moving my body around on my frame, might be worth checking out before rebuilding/replacing transfer case...

FWIW in most cases you can find an old used unit for next to nothing. You just basically have to know what you have to know what to put back into it. If you have a half ton unit then you will want to replace it with a half ton unit. If an NP208 with a 27 spline input shaft then you can usually find one of those at most salvage yards for around 75 to 150 bucks and if you are handy under the truck you can change it out in a few hours. Just make sure and change the fluid to start with and then you can just swap it and go...
